Analysis

The most recent figure for poland — newsprint — import value in Nigeria is 264 1000 USD, measured in 2017.

That represents a change of down 46.5% on the previous year and up 23.9% over ten years.

Over the whole period, poland — newsprint — import value in Nigeria peaked at 1,497 1000 USD in 2001 and was at its lowest, 110 1000 USD, in 2009.

That places Nigeria 13th out of 51 countries with data for 2017, putting it in the top quarter.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

The database contains data on the bilateral trade flows in roundwood, prim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world. The main types of primary forest products included in are: ro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further. The definitions are available.
